Jonas Williamsson - Iaspis Forum on Design and Critical Practice: The Reader

Iaspis Forum on Design and Critical Practice: The Reader

Iaspis

The Reader is based on four conversations between graphic designers about various aspects of their practices (Åbäke & HC Ericson; Practise & Europa; Will Holder & Samuel Nyholm; Nille Svensson & Experimental Jetset), plus a number of interviews and texts linked to this, and a broader discussion about design and transboundary practice (Metahaven; Dexter Sinister; Emily Pethick, Ramia Mazé, Zak Kyes and Mark Owens). Jonas Williamsson - Samir Alj Fält: Ultra Violence Design

Samir Alj Fält: Ultra Violence Design

JW

Sketch, Build, Destroy, Reconstruct. In these simple steps Swedish designer Samir Alj Fält held workshops at Tensta Konsthall. The book adopts the same method by using a typical library bookbinding technique and a typography exposing all the layers of corrections and changes, 2008.

Jonas Williamsson - Jen DeNike: Flag Girls

Jen DeNike: Flag Girls

JW

Exhibition catalogue for American artist Jen DeNike's exhibitions at Tensta Konsthall (SE) and Site Gallery in Sheffield (UK), folded 13 times according to the American flag-folding ceremony. Made in collaboration with Rodrigo Mallea Lira and Jen DeNike, 2007.

Jonas Williamsson - Digitape

Digitape

JW

Adhesive tape printed with the smallest common denominator in letters and numbers on digital LCD watches. Originally used as signage and site branding for SAM: Forum for Contemporary Culture, 2003.
